SoftBank Group is a Japanese multinational conglomerate and investment firm founded by Masayoshi Son, best known for placing large, high-conviction bets on transformative technology companies worldwide. Through its Vision Fund — one of the largest technology-focused investment vehicles ever assembled — SoftBank has backed a broad range of AI, internet, and semiconductor companies across multiple continents. The firm also owns Arm Holdings, a British chip-design company whose processor architectures power the vast majority of mobile devices globally and are increasingly central to AI hardware development.

In the current AI investment cycle, SoftBank has remained a prominent backer of leading AI companies, including participation in a landmark funding round for OpenAI. This positions SoftBank at the intersection of AI software and AI infrastructure, through both its investment portfolio and its ownership of Arm.

SoftBank's shares are publicly traded in Japan, and the stock is widely watched as a proxy for global technology sentiment. Its price tends to move sharply in response to both portfolio developments and macroeconomic or geopolitical events, reflecting the concentrated, high-stakes nature of SoftBank's investment strategy.
